This paper presents a new type of radio frequency identification positioning method. This method uses a hybrid positioning method combining signal angle of arrival and RSSI (signal strength value positioning). First, the phased array antenna is used to measure the azimuth angle of the target tag, and then, the reader is read to read the signal strength of the target tag. After using the neural network model to fit the curve of signal strength and distance, when the signal strength is converted into a distance by the curve relationship, the positioning function of the target tag is realized. Experimental results show that compared with traditional positioning algorithms, not only the positioning accuracy is improved but also the working range is increased and the system anti-jamming capability is improved.
